NIBULON arranges farmland demining in Mykolaiv region to complete spring planting

NIBULON is planning to demine its cropland in Snihurivka district of Mykolaiv region. The company expects to sow spring crops in these areas this season.

Nearly 5.5 thou. ha in Snihurivka district are to be cleared of russian mines. The company has lost 25 thou. ha of farmland, most of which is located in Luhansk region, as a result of the full-scale invasion. Currently, NIBULON's land bank is 51 thousand hectares. Before the war, the company managed 82.5 thou. ha.

Winter crops top dressing, including wheat, rapeseed and barley, is underway.

"The farmers plan to fertilize 8.5 thou. ha of winter wheat, 1 thou. ha of winter barley and 3 thou. ha of winter rapeseed. As of today, the work has been completed on an area of 7 thou. ha, covering 60% of the planned total," the company said.

Previously reported that at least 300 thou. ha will not be planted this season in Kharkiv and Kherson regions for severe contamination with russian mines and ordnances.
